Various Assays
- 3 objective lenses can be mounted(standard 4, 10X, option 2, 4, 10, 20, 40X)
- Can be used with almost all culture plates compliant with SBS standards(6,12,24,48,96,384 wells/35,60,100 mm dish/glass slide)
- Compatible with time-lapse observation Stage-top incubator can be mounted
- Compatible with multicolor fluorescence imaging.
Up to five fluorescent filters can be mounted simultaneously, enabling automatic bright-field/fluorescent four-color imaging.
